Constructed of gilded zink, the obverse consisting of an oval laurel leaf wreath, joined together at the bottom by ribbon, with a central raised Stahlhelm overlaid by a mobile swastika, on top of crossed swords on a pebbled field, the reverse with a crimped hinge and vertical pinback meeting a round wire catch, maker marked with LDO code L14 for Friedrich Orth, Vienna, measuring 36. 17 mm (w) x 43. 91 mm (h), weighing
